Lance Cpl. Jonathon Sanow, U.S. Marine Corps culinary specialist, Okinawa, Japan, places the finishing touches on the Marine Corps team's ice sculpture, March 7. Ice Carving was one of many events during the 37th Annual Military Culinary Arts Competition at Fort Lee, Va. The competition, which is the largest of its kind in North America, featured more than 300 military chefs battling in more than 650 judged categories over two weeks.
